Why Should Phones Not Be Banned?

In today's digital age, phones have become an indispensable part of our lives. From staying connected with loved ones to accessing information and entertainment, our phones offer countless benefits. Banning them would not only be impractical but also detrimental to society as a whole.

# Why Not Ban Phones?

  1. Essential for Communication: Phones provide a convenient and efficient way to communicate with others. They allow us to make calls, send messages, and video chat with people around the world. Banning phones would severely limit our ability to stay connected with our families, friends, and colleagues.
  • Table 1: Benefits of Phones for Communication | Feature | Benefit | |---|---| | Calls | Allows for real-time voice communication over long distances | | Messaging | Enables quick and convenient text-based communication | | Video chat | Facilitates face-to-face communication without the need for physical presence |
  1. Access to Information and Education: Phones provide easy access to a vast repository of information and educational resources. Through the internet, we can browse websites, read news articles, and download books and videos. Phones also enable us to access online learning platforms, making education more accessible than ever.
  • Table 2: Benefits of Phones for Accessing Information and Education | Feature | Benefit | |---|---| | Internet access | Provides access to a wealth of information on various topics | | News apps | Delivers up-to-date news and current events | | Online learning platforms | Facilitates learning through interactive courses and resources |

  1. Safety and Security: Phones serve as valuable safety devices. They allow us to call for help in emergencies, track our location, and share our whereabouts with trusted individuals. In the event of an accident or natural disaster, phones can be essential for ensuring our safety and well-being.
  • Table 3: Benefits of Phones for Safety and Security | Feature | Benefit | |---|---| | Emergency calls | Enables quick access to emergency services (e.g., police, ambulance, fire department) | | Location tracking | Helps individuals find their way or be tracked in case of emergencies | | Safety apps | Provides additional safety features such as personal alarms and emergency alerts |
  1. Convenience and Productivity: Phones offer a range of convenient features that enhance our daily lives. We can set reminders, manage our schedules, pay bills, and shop from the comfort of our hands. Phones have also transformed productivity by allowing us to access work documents, collaborate with colleagues, and conduct business on the go.
  • Table 4: Benefits of Phones for Convenience and Productivity | Feature | Benefit | |---|---| | Reminders and calendars | Helps individuals stay organized and manage their time effectively | | Mobile banking | Enables convenient financial transactions from anywhere | | Online shopping | Provides easy access to a wide range of products and services |

  1. Socialization and Entertainment: While phones can be used for work and education, they also play an important role in socialization and entertainment. Social media platforms allow us to connect with friends, share experiences, and engage in virtual communities. Phones also provide access to a wide range of entertainment options, such as streaming services, games, and audiobooks.
  • Table 5: Benefits of Phones for Socialization and Entertainment | Feature | Benefit | |---|---| | Social media | Facilitates connections with friends, family, and virtual communities | | Streaming services | Provides access to movies, TV shows, and other entertainment content | | Mobile games | Offers a variety of games for entertainment and relaxation |

FAQs

  1. Why are phones important for students? Phones can enhance educational experiences by providing access to learning resources, facilitating collaboration, and connecting students with their teachers and peers.
  2. How can phones be used safely? To use phones safely, individuals should set limits on screen time, avoid using them while driving, and protect their personal information from online threats.
  3. How can parents monitor their children's phone usage? Parents can use parental control apps, set screen time limits, and have open discussions with their children about responsible phone use.
  4. Are there any risks associated with phone use? Excessive phone use can lead to physical health issues such as eye strain and neck pain, as well as mental health issues such as anxiety and depression.
  5. How can we encourage responsible phone use? Individuals can set daily screen time limits, engage in physical activities, and make a conscious effort to disconnect from their phones during certain times of day.
  6. Will phones eventually replace computers? While phones have become increasingly powerful, they are unlikely to completely replace computers in the near future. Computers still offer advantages for tasks that require more processing power and larger screen sizes.
  7. What are the latest trends in mobile technology? Current trends in mobile technology include the development of foldable phones, virtual reality headsets, and artificial intelligence-powered smartphones.
  8. How can I choose the right phone for me? Consider your budget, usage requirements, preferred operating system (iOS or Android), and features such as camera quality, battery life, and storage capacity when choosing a phone.
  9. What are the ethical implications of phone use? Phones raise ethical concerns related to privacy, misinformation, and the potential for addiction.
  10. How can I break my phone addiction? To break a phone addiction, individuals can gradually reduce their screen time, set clear boundaries, and engage in alternative activities that bring joy and fulfillment.
